Description:

Sr. PM responsibilities

-Set standards for PM's : Mentor and work with the current project managers in their regions in order to standardize and oversee the completion of various projects. -Lead project managers by knowing what motivates them.

-Conduct Employee reviews; provide feedback on good/bad.

-Attend hi-level lynch pin management meetings.

-Change orders- Review prior to submittal to Estimators and/or Customer.

-Schedule and conduct pre-construction meetings.

-Interviewing & Hiring- advertising for new PM’s ect.

-Thursday morning meeting Responsibilities- Topics and direction, Coordinating with other Sr. level management to execute and relay; Company successes, trainings, policy/procedure updates, birthdays, anniversaries, ect.

-Work with the Sales/Estimating staff on building scopes, buy out process and contract review.

-Work with Estimators/Sales to ensure smooth Transition between Sales/Estimation & Field. --Plan and coordinate upcoming projects in the pipeline via communication with Sales/Estimating and upper management/ownership.

Customer Communication

-Communicate with stakeholders throughout the various regions regarding new, ongoing and upcoming projects.

-Be informed of all projects, deadlines, and customer expectations, ensuring schedules are made and maintained.

-Seek feedback from customers to ensure they are happy with Crowned Eagle.

General responsibilities

-Oversee larger construction projects from pre-construction to close out in the Houston area.

-Engage with clients during off-hours to build long-term relationships and nurture an open dialog of upcoming projects w/ clients.

-Travel (as needed) between Houston, Dallas, Austin/San Antonio to QC/QA ongoing projects in various regions.

-Build, maintain and continue recruiting sub-contractor base.

-Resolve all customer conflicts in a timely manner.

-Actively review and manage budgets, construction timelines, quality & safety standards.
